Character of the water

Måckelmyrtjärnen lies in the cold north — a northern humic brown tarn. The tea-stained, humic water hides the bottom within an arm's length.

The surroundings

The lake lies half-remote, a fair way from the nearest road, tucked into woodland.

Moderately deep (4 m) — shallow bays, the odd reef and a deeper channel through the middle.

Permits & rules

Fishing permit required — Måckelmyrtjärnen FVOF. Day permit ~140 kr · annual permit ~700 kr.

  •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.

General rules of thumb for this kind of water

  • Brown, humic water dampens the light — fishing can be good even in the middle of the day.
  • Nutrient-rich lakes hold plenty of baitfish but often murky water.
